The Bacterial Phosphotransferase System
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 312

The Bacterial Phosphotransferase System

Following it's discovery in E.coli by Kundig, Ghosh and Rosema thirty seven years ago, a wealth of information has accumulated on the bacterial Phosphotransferase system (PTS). Since then the PTS has been found in a wide variety of different bacteria where it has been recognised to play a pivotal role in numerious aspects of bacterial cellular physiology. While the primary functions of this system involve sugar reception, transport and phosphorylation, the secondary functions include the regulation, both directly and indirectly, of important metabolic pathways. In this book, Internationally recognised authors review the current research on the PTS, discuss the multifaceted structural and functional aspects of the system and attempt to provide a realistic forecast of future discoveries. Study of this important system will contribute to our understanding of prokaryotic physiology and pathogenesis, will allow major advances in biotechnology, and will result in the development of agents capable of effectively combating harmful microorganisms.

The World of Organic Agriculture
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 268

The World of Organic Agriculture

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2010-09-23
  • -
  • Publisher: Routledge

The new edition of this annual publication (previously published solely by IFOAM and FiBL) documents recent developments in global organic agriculture. It includes contributions from representatives of the organic sector from throughout the world and provides comprehensive organic farming statistics that cover surface area under organic management, numbers of farms and specific information about commodities and land use in organic systems. The book also contains information on the global market of the burgeoning organic sector, the latest developments in organic certification, standards and regulations, and insights into current status and emerging trends for organic agriculture by continent from the worlds foremost experts. For this edition, all statistical data and regional review chapters have been thoroughly updated. Completely new chapters on organic agriculture in the Pacific, on the International Task Force on Harmonization and Equivalence in Organic Agriculture and on organic aquaculture have been added. Neo-Piagetian Theories of Cognitive Development
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 325

Neo-Piagetian Theories of Cognitive Development

  • Type: Book
  • -
  • Published: 2016-07-07
  • -
  • Publisher: Routledge

Piagetian theory was once considered able to describe the structure and development of human thought. As a result, it generated an enthusiasm that it could direct education to develop new teaching methods, particularly in science and mathematics. However, disillusionment with Piagetian theory came rather quickly because many of its structural and developmental assumptions appeared incongruent with empirical evidence. In recent years several neo-Piagetian theories have been proposed which try to preserve the strengths of Piaget’s theory, while eliminating its weaknesses. The Florida Manatee
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 323

The Florida Manatee

From two scientists who have been at the forefront of manatee research for over three decades, The Florida Manatee offers an engaging, accessible introduction to manatee biology, including communication, diet, long-distance migration, and much more. This second edition is updated with new scientific research, as well as discussions of recent conservation efforts—largely driven by manatee injuries and deaths resulting from boat collisions—that have contributed to the robust growth of manatee numbers in Florida. It also includes the latest predictions for manatee populations and health in the future, both in Florida and worldwide. On Nature and Language
  • Language: en
  • Pages: 220

On Nature and Language

In On Nature and Language Noam Chomsky develops his thinking on the relation between language, mind and brain, integrating current research in linguistics into the burgeoning field of neuroscience. The volume begins with a lucid introduction by the editors Belletti and Rizzi. This is followed by some of Chomsky's recent writings on these themes, together with a penetrating interview in which Chomsky provides a clear introduction to the Minimalist Program. The volume concludes with an essay on the role of intellectuals in society and government.
